Abstract: 
山藥為最重要根莖類作物之一,具高產及富含營養之特色。由於分佈極廣,遍及全部熱帶、副熱帶及其他地區,品種十分繁雜“其種原能否加強蒐集,實為本省山藥品種改良與生產利用之首要工作。在眾多山藥種原中最具生產力的為D. alala L.、D. esculenta (Lour.) Burk. D. rotunda/a (L.) Poir.、D. cayenensis Lam.及D. bulbilera L.;而就本省而言,D. alala L.、B alala L var. purpurea (Roxb.)M. Pouch. D. japonica Thunb. var. pseudojponica (Hay.) Yamam.及D. doiyophora Hance亦深具發展潛力。多年來,台灣省農業試驗所即針對上述重要山藥種原積極進行引種工作,至今已有卯品系,除了先行繁殖、觀察及進行農藝性狀與產量之調查外,同時另進行開花習性、細胞遺傳及同功異構酣電泳之探討與分析,並繼續進行早熟性、抗病或抗蟲性、成分分析及其他性狀之篩檢工作,以配合山藥選種或育種工作之進行。由於大多數山藥種原不易開花,若有開花亦因其雄株或雌株具不孕性,不易生成種子,故傳統雜交育種工作極為困難,一般以選擇育種法為主。本所利用選擇育種法育成山藥台農1 號及篩選得到優良品系70W04,此二優良品種(系)共同具備高產、質優、適應性大、耐貯性佳及適合多元化加工及利用之價值,值得促銷推廣。70W04之另一特色為其葉與蔓產量甚高、營養豐富、且質地細緻可口,有可能成為本省夏季蔬菜之另一良好供源。
Yam is one of the most important root crops due to its high yield potential and nutritional value. It is distributed in almost every part of the tropics and subtropics and possesses a wide diversity in its genetic background. The collection of yam germplasm resources is particularly imperative to the successful varietal improvement of yam in Taiwan. A total of 90 genotypes belonging to five most productive yam species in the world, i.e., D. alala L., D. esczilenla (Lour.) Burk., D. roLundala (L.) Poir., D. cayeneasis Lam., and D. bulbifera L., and four promising species in Taiwan, i.e., D. alala L., D. alala L. var. prnpurea (Roxb.) M. Pouch., D. Japonica Thunb. var. pseudojponia (Hay.) Yamam., and D. doryophora Hance has been collectedpoodgated by Taiwan Agricultural Research Institute. A number of traits including agronomic and cytological characters, yield performance, flowering habit, isozyme patterns, disease and insect resistances, and chemical composition have been investigated on all or part of those genotypes. With the exception of a few species, e. g., D. rotundata varietal improvement by conventional method is difficult because of the low frequencies of flowering and seed-setting. Therefore, introduction and subsequent selection of the introduced germplasm have been adopted in the breeding programs. A new yam variety, Tainung No. 1 and a superior line, 70W04 have been selected for their high yield potential, quality, wide adaptability, long shelf life, and processing feasibility. The leaves and vines of line 70W04 are very productive and are thus recommended as good sources of summer vegetable due also to their high nutritional value and fine texture.
